I'm also thinking about what maps will pop up, as that is a big factor in whether I'll play until I get to the royalty title. Splatfest usually doesn't repeat maps, so that rules out Mahi, Museum, Arowana, Saltspray and Towers. It's funny, the only times I've refused to play until that title was EU's Cat vs Dogs and Hoverboards vs Jetpacks, both of which had Saltspray and Towers in the rotation, and both caused 1 sided matches that weren't fun. Personally, I hope to see Ancho-V, Urchin and either Port Mackerel or Kelp Dome. That should lead to fun and close matches, and would help keep the Splatfest fun.
